#720808 Color
#720808 is rgb(114, 8, 8) in RGB, hsl(0, 87%, 24%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 93%, 93%, 55%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is UP Maroon (#7B1113),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.57.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

Most hex codes have no name: there are 16.7 million of them and a few thousand registered names. These are the named colors nearest to #720808, ordered by CIE76 distance in CIELAB. Anything under about ΔE 2 is a difference most people cannot see.

#720808 Channel Values
How #720808 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 114 · G 8 · B 8 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 0° · S 87% · L 24%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 0° · S 93% · V 45%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 93% · Y 93% · K 55%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 11.97:1 vs white · 1.75: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#720808 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#720808 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#720808?
#720808 is a dark red — rgb(114, 8, 8) in RGB and hsl(0, 87%, 24%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is UP Maroon (#7B1113),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.57.
What is the RGB value of #720808?
#720808 is rgb(114, 8, 8) — red 114, green 8, and blue 8 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#720808?
#720808 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 93%, 93%, 55%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#720808 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#720808 scores 11.97:1 against white and 1.75: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#720808 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#720808 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is maroon (#800000) at a CIE76 distance of 9.37,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
